Unlocking Your Creative Potential: The Art of DIY Hobbies

In today's fast-paced world, finding time for personal interests can be a challenge. However, engaging in DIY hobbies not only helps in stress relief but also serves as an incredible outlet for creativity. From crafting and home improvement projects to art and gardening, DIY hobbies can positively impact your mental health, foster a sense of accomplishment, and even enhance your problem-solving skills.

Why Choose DIY Hobbies?

DIY, or Do-It-Yourself, hobbies encourage personal expression and innovation. Each project offers the chance to create something unique while allowing you to learn new skills. Here are several reasons to dive into DIY hobbies:

  • Enhances Creativity: Engaging in different projects allows your imagination to flourish. Whether it's painting, sewing, or woodworking, the possibilities are endless.
  • Relieves Stress: Focusing on a hands-on activity can be a form of meditation and distraction from daily stresses, promoting relaxation and mindfulness.
  • Builds Skills: From learning new crafting techniques to mastering basic home repairs, DIY hobbies build a range of valuable skills.
  • Connects You with Others: Many DIY hobbies can be shared with friends or community groups, enhancing relationships through collaborative efforts.

Popular DIY Hobbies to Explore

If you're looking to jump into the world of DIY, consider the following popular hobbies:

  1. Upcycling Furniture: Give old furniture a new life with a fresh coat of paint or new upholstery. Not only does this beautify your space, but it also reduces waste.
  2. Candle Making: Create beautiful, scented candles for your home or as gifts. It’s a relaxing activity that can also be incredibly rewarding.
  3. Gardening: Start a small garden, whether indoors or outdoors. Gardening connects you with nature and provides fresh produce or beautiful flowers.
  4. Knitting or Crocheting: These timeless crafts allow you to create cozy garments, accessories, and home decor. Plus, they can be done while watching TV or during travel, making them convenient and portable.
  5. Painting or Drawing: Whether you’re a beginner or an experienced artist, exploring painting or sketching can help you express emotions and ideas in a tangible way.

Tips for Starting Your DIY Journey

Getting started with DIY hobbies is easy if you follow these simple tips:

  • Start Small: Choose manageable projects to avoid feeling overwhelmed. Success in small tasks will motivate you to tackle bigger challenges.
  • Gather Supplies: Ensure you have the necessary tools and materials before beginning. This helps sustain your ambition throughout the project.
  • Follow Tutorials: Don’t hesitate to look for online tutorials or classes. There are countless resources available to guide you every step of the way.
  • Share Your Progress: Highlighting your DIY projects on social media or within a community group can provide encouragement and feedback.
